That MMX Zoom Broom is tiny!
I had an original Estes Goonybird Zoom Broom way back. I think the MMX version flew just as well and almost as high!

The body tube is very short. I filled the plastic nose cone with 3/4 full of clay and it still "coned" a bit during boost. But, it was a vertical flight and will fly again!

The last picture shows the comparison length between a Bob Harrington designed MMX Goony Baka and this Zoom Broom. I think Bob may have extended the body for a tad more stability.
